The dual Steenrod algebra has a canonical subalgebra isomorphic to the homology of the Brown–Peterson spectrum. We will construct a secondary operation in mod-2 homology and show that this canonical subalgebra is not closed under it. This allows us to conclude that the 2-primary Brown–Peterson spectrum does not admit the structure of an En -algebra for any n ≥ 12, answering a question of May in...

We show that the class of p-complete connective spectra with finitely presented cohomology over the Steenrod algebra admits a duality theory related to Brown-Comenetz duality. This construction also produces a full-plane version of the classical Adams spectral sequence for such spectra, which converges to the homotopy groups of a “finite” localization.

The method of Walker and Wood is used to completely determine the nilpotence height of the elements P s t in the Steenrod algebra at the prime 2. In particular, it is shown that (P s t ) 2bs/tc+2 = 0 for all s ≥ 0, t ≥ 1. In addition, several interesting relations in A are developed in order to carry out the proof.

Let T be the functor on the category of unstable algebras over the Steenrod algebra constructed by Lannes. We use an argument involving Kähler differentials to show that T preserves polynomial algebras. This leads to new and relatively simple proofs of some topological and algebraic theorems. §
